Bill Clinton allegedly flew on Jeffrey Epstein's private jet and attended a Caribbean dinner hosted by Epstein, per claims from a former alleged “masseuse” The passage links a former U.S. President to Jeffrey Epstein’s travel network and a private dinner on Epstein’s island, providing specific dates, locations, and names (Clinton, Kevin Spacey, Chris Tucker, Ghislaine Maxwell). While the source is a tabloid article and unverified, it offers concrete leads-flight logs, hotel/airport records, and possible witness testimony-that could be pursued by investigators. The claim is moderately sensitive and could provoke public outcry if substantiated, but it is not wholly novel as similar allegations have been reported before. Key insights: Clinton reportedly flew on Epstein’s private jet three times, including a November 2003 trip to Russia, Oslo, Hong Kong, Shanghai, and Beijing.; Epstein allegedly flew Clinton, Kevin Spacey, and Chris Tucker to Africa to discuss AIDS policy.; A Caribbean dinner hosted by Epstein for Clinton is described, with Ghislaine Maxwell picking up Clinton by helicopter.
